Solution Overview

Problem

Current technologies lack the ability to effectively identify objects, particularly people, in media such as video, images, and audio, and fail to provide relevant information about these objects.

Innovation Solution

A device and method that utilize image/video recognition and audio recognition to identify objects in media, displaying identification information, with features like facial and voice recognition, and the ability to capture and process media files, providing biographical information, links, and recommendations.

Data Source

PatentUS7787697B2Identification of an object in media and of related media objects
Publication Date: 2010.08.31 SONY GROUP CORP

AI summary

A method obtains media on a device, provides identification of an object in the media via image/video recognition and audio recognition, and displays on the device identification information based on the identified media object.
